What Is a Lateral Spinal Cord Tumor?
A lateral spinal cord tumor is a growth that originates inside or outside the spinal cord and extends sideways from the spinal column.
Understanding and Summary
Lateral spinal cord tumors are categorized based on their origin and location. They can be intramedullary, beginning within the spinal cord, or extramedullary, originating outside the spinal cord in the dura mater. These tumors typically expand laterally, towards the sides of the spinal column. Understanding Lateral Spinal Cord Tumor Progression

Causes of Spinal Cord Tumors
Spinal cord tumors result from a combination of factors. Understanding their causes, including genetic and environmental influences, is key to improving prevention and treatment. Understanding Lateral Spinal Cord Tumor Progression
Genetic Influences
Genetics significantly influence the risk of developing spinal cord tumors. Certain hereditary conditions, such as Neurofibromatosis types 1 and 2 and von Hippel-Lindau disease, increase susceptibility.
Understanding these genetic risks is crucial, as it allows doctors to assess potential health concerns linked to family history. Understanding Lateral Spinal Cord Tumor Progression
Environmental Factors
Understanding Lateral Spinal Cord Tumor Progression Environmental factors influence the likelihood of developing spinal cord tumors. Exposure to radiation from medical treatments or occupational sources, as well as contact with certain chemicals, pollutants, and smoking, can elevate this risk.

Signs of a Spinal Cord Tumor Growing Laterally
A spinal cord tumor expanding laterally can lead to various neurological symptoms by pressing on the spinal cord and surrounding areas. Recognizing early and late signs is crucial for prompt treatment.
Initial Indicators
Initially, symptoms may be subtle but significant. Individuals might experience back pain resembling typical strain, along with tingling or numbness in their arms or legs, indicating nerve compression.
Severe Symptoms
As the tumor enlarges, symptoms intensify and become more noticeable, often causing significant back or neck pain. Movement may also be difficult due to muscle weakness.
Severe nerve compression can lead to paralysis if left untreated. Issues with bladder or bowel control are also warning signs. Recognizing these symptoms highlights the importance of seeking medical attention promptly.
Diagnostic and Imaging Methods
Accurate diagnosis of lateral spinal cord tumors requires advanced imaging techniques, which provide detailed views of the spine to assist doctors in determining the correct diagnosis and treatment plan.
MRI (Magnetic Resonance Imaging)
MRI is ideal for detailed imaging of soft tissues, utilizing a powerful magnetic field and radio waves to clearly reveal spinal tumors.
It indicates the tumor’s size, location, and impact on surrounding tissues.
CT Scans (Computed Tomography)
CT scans are essential for evaluating spinal tumors, providing detailed images of the spine through X-rays that reveal bone alterations associated with the tumor.
CT scans provide detailed bone images that complement MRI’s soft tissue visualization.
Biopsy Methods
A biopsy is often required to determine the nature of a spinal tumor by extracting a small tissue sample for testing. This procedure helps identify whether the tumor is malignant.
Understanding Lateral Spinal Cord Tumor Progression They help determine treatment options. Needle biopsies are frequently preferred since they are minimally invasive, resulting in less discomfort and lower risk for the patient.
Possible Treatments for Lateral Spinal Tumors
Managing lateral spinal tumors requires a combination of treatments to reduce complications and improve outcomes. The approach varies depending on the patient’s condition and tumor characteristics.
Surgical Procedures
Surgical removal is a primary treatment for lateral spinal tumors, involving tumor excision and procedures to relieve spinal cord pressure. Advances in techniques have made these surgeries safer and promote quicker recovery.
Radiation Therapy
For individuals unable to undergo surgery, radiotherapy offers an alternative. It delivers targeted, high-dose radiation to the tumor, controlling its growth while sparing healthy tissue. Advances in technology have made radiation therapy more precise and effective.
Chemotherapy
Chemotherapy protocols are crucial for treating spinal tumors, aiming to eliminate cancer cells. Ongoing research focuses on enhancing the safety and effectiveness of these drugs. Personalized chemotherapy, often combined with other therapies, yields the best outcomes.
A treatment plan combining spinal surgery, radiation, and chemotherapy is commonly used for lateral spinal tumors, promoting improved recovery and a better quality of life.
Potential Risks and Complications
Understanding the potential risks and complications is crucial when surgically addressing lateral spinal cord tumors. These risks include infection, bleeding, and nerve damage. Careful preoperative planning and diligent postoperative monitoring are essential.
Radiation and chemotherapy carry risks such as fatigue, skin changes, and nausea. Proper management of these side effects is crucial to maintain patients’ quality of life during treatment.
The prognosis for spinal tumors varies based on tumor type, location, and treatment options. Patients and caregivers should understand the associated risks to make informed decisions, set realistic expectations, and prepare for potential post-treatment challenges.
| Complication | Description | Management |
|---|---|---|
| Infection | Post-surgical infections can occur, requiring antibiotics. | Strict aseptic techniques and diligent wound care. |
| Neurological Deficits | Potential loss of function due to nerve damage during surgery. | Physical therapy and rehabilitation to restore function. |
| Fatigue | Common side effect of radiation and chemotherapy. | Energy conservation strategies and proper nutrition. |
| Skin Changes | Radiation can cause skin irritation or burns. | Use of gentle skin care products and avoidance of sun exposure. |
